Jigawa State Governor, Muhammad Badaru has received 60 medical students that were sponsored by the state government to study medicine in China.
Governor Badaru equally directed for the immediate employment of 32 out of the 60 beneficiaries who have completed their studies.
The governor issued the executive directive when some of the students visited him to thank him for the support and opportunity his administration offered them in 2016.
Speaking to newsmen, Permanent Secretary, Ministry of Health, Dr. Salisu Mu’azu, said 28 beneficiaries are still undergoing medical certification processes in Nigeria.
The permanent secretary explained that, apart from the 60 returning medical students who graduated from the Chinese university, the state government also sponsored 160 students, out of the number 100 were female to study various medical courses in Sudan last year.
Said he:- “The policy was aimed at producing manpower that will manage the newly facilities in the state”.
Hotpen reports that, it was in 2016, Jigawa state government selected 60 students meritoriously across the constituencies in the state for medical study and they have returned home after six years of extensive medical studies.
